I want to know how we can use more than one data source with mapping domain groovy classes.

I saw plugins for this purpose but they didn't work.

If we can get this configuration only with plugins, is there something like that in future versions of Grails?

Hi Sergio,

The Datasources plugin is the only solution that I've heard of for this issue. If you've tried that and had problems, I would encourage you to write to the Grails mailing list. The author of that plugin is one of the most helpful people on that list.
